Two helper functions are added for transformation between cgroup v2 ID and pathname. Cgroup v2 cache is implemented as hash table indexed by ID. This cache is needed for faster lookups of socket cgroup. These features work based on cgroup v2 ID field in the socket (kernel should be compiled with CONFIG_SOCK_CGROUP_DATA). Cgroup information can be obtained by specifying --cgroup flag and now contains only pathname. For faster pathname lookups cgroup cache is implemented. This cache is filled on ss startup and missed entries are resolved and saved on the fly. Cgroup filter extends EXPRESSION and allows to specify cgroup pathname (relative or absolute) to obtain sockets attached only to this cgroup.
